To support meaningful, sustainable improvements in Bay Area K-12 district schools and amplify field-tested success stories, advocate for policy and funding shifts, and convene Bay Area K–12 leaders to build connections and advance a bold new narrative of what's possible for public education.
Bay Ed Fund comprehensive district change initiatives; multi-year strategic investments in Bay Area school districts; systems-level improvements in K-12 education
Give Forward Foundation grants are considered by invitation only. They prioritize investing in and learning from existing partners, rather than accepting unsolicited inquiries. Grants to 501(c)(3) organizations only, not individuals.
No funding to individuals; focus limited to Bay Area K-12 schools
